\nThe Talk Mission is the team within Spotify responsible for building the best tools for podcast, video, and live creators. We have three platforms that help us deliver a great creator experience: Anchor (the platform that allows you to create, distribute, monetize, and grow a podcast, all for free), Spotify for Podcasters (the platform that makes it easy to understand and engage with your listeners on Spotify, and Spotify Live (the platform that allows anyone to stream and interact with live audio).\n\n\nWe are looking for a Backend Engineer Intern to help us build solutions focused on enabling podcast creators to live off their art. Who are we? \nAudius is a digital streaming service that connects fans directly with artists and exclusive new music.ย \nIt does this by being fully decentralized: Audius is owned and run by a vibrant, open-source community of artists, fans, and developers all around the world. Audius gives artists the power to share never-before-heard music and monetize streams directly. Developers can freely build their own apps on top of Audius, giving them access to one of the most unique audio catalogs in existence.\nBacked by an all-star team of investors, Audius was founded in 2018 and serves over 6 million users every month, making it the largest non-financial crypto application ever built.\nWho we are looking for?
